Santorini Promoted Worldwide Via Panoramic Aerial Images
Breathtaking high resolution panoramic aerial images of Oia, Santorini, have been launched online by renowned Russian group of photographers Airpano.
AirPano, a non-commercial project focused on high-resolution 3D aerial panoramas, was invited to Greece last September by City Contact company and Athens Walking Tours to take panoramic aerial shots of the country and then promote them on their website to a global audience. Some 100,000 panorama enthusiasts visit the website daily.
According to City Contact, the initiative aims to promote Greece to the Russian market, a market of great importance for Greek tourism today. Greece is expected to welcome this year some one million, high-income, Russian visitors.
During their visit, along with Santorini, Airpano took panoramic aerial photos of the Acropolis, the Ancient Agora, areas of Athens and Piraeus, Meteora and Mykonos. Images from these Greek destination are expected to be uploaded soon.

Airpano aims to offer virtual 3D tours of the planet’s most interesting destinations. The images are free to access on website www.airpano.com.
Airpano has captured high resolution panoramic images of many UNESCO World Cultural Heritage Sites and some of the most important historical monuments worldwide, including the Taj Mahal, the Tower of Pisa, Machu Picchu, the Pyramids of Giza and the Moscow Kremlin.
